Summary of CollPlant Biotechnologies Ltd. Q4 2024 Earnings Call

1. Key Financial Results and Metrics

  • Q4 2024 Revenue: $164,000, down from $299,000 in Q4 2023.
  • Full Year 2024 Revenue: $515,000, significantly decreased from $11 million in 2023, primarily due to a $10 million milestone payment received in 2023 from AbbVie.
  • Q4 2024 Gross Loss: $108,000, improved from a gross loss of $474,000 in Q4 2023.
  • Full Year 2024 Gross Loss: $1.1 million, compared to a gross profit of $9 million in 2023.
  • Q4 2024 Operating Expenses: $3.9 million, down from $4.6 million in Q4 2023.
  • Full Year 2024 Net Loss: $16.6 million ($1.45 per share), compared to a net loss of $7 million ($0.62 per share) in 2023.
  • Cash Position: $11.9 million as of December 31, 2024, with a cash runway expected to last into Q2 2026.

2. Strategic Updates and Business Highlights

  • Photocurable Dermal Filler: In preclinical phase with positive feedback from industry leaders; market potential valued at $6.3 billion.
  • Collaboration with AbbVie: Ongoing development of a dermal filler product; received a $2 million payment in February 2025 following development achievements.
  • Regenerative Breast Implant: Advancing preclinical testing with promising early results, aiming for clinical trial readiness.
  • VerGenix STR Product: Expanded distribution channels in Europe and Asia, targeting the sports medicine market for tendon injuries.
  • Recombinant Human Collagen Technology: Continued demand and interest from various companies for access to RH collagen.

3. Forward Guidance and Outlook

  • Plans to potentially launch a clinical trial for the photocurable dermal filler within two years.
  • Ongoing optimization of the regenerative breast implant to ensure readiness for clinical trials.
  • Continued expansion of the VerGenix product distribution network, with anticipated sales starting in the next year.
  • Focus on advancing the dermal filler program with AbbVie and exploring additional partnership opportunities.

4. Bad News, Challenges, or Points of Concern

  • Significant decline in revenue due to the absence of milestone payments in 2024, raising concerns about financial sustainability.
  • Increased cash burn rate in 2024 ($14.1 million) compared to $2.8 million in 2023, indicating heightened operational costs.
  • Market conditions and share price pressures noted as macroeconomic challenges that could impact future performance.

5. Notable Q&A Insights

  • AbbVie Collaboration: Updates on the dermal filler trials are contingent on AbbVie’s assessments; no specific timeline for future milestone payments was provided.
  • VerGenix Product Market Potential: The market for tendon injuries is estimated at 1-3% of the population, with expectations for sales growth as regulatory approvals are secured.
  • Cash Flow Concerns: Management reassured stakeholders about the cash position and operational continuity into 2026, emphasizing that cost reductions would not materially affect core development programs.
